老厂房迎来“又一春”
Ren Min Ri Bao· 2026-02-04 19:20
Core Insights - The article discusses the revitalization of idle factory spaces in the Hechuan District of Chongqing, transforming them into productive automotive parts manufacturing facilities [1][2] - The local government has adopted a strategy of "breaking down the whole into parts" to repurpose these spaces, leading to significant improvements in utilization rates and job creation [1][2] Group 1: Revitalization Efforts - The Hechuan District has successfully repurposed 746,000 square meters of idle factory space, attracting 14 automotive parts projects that are expected to generate an annual output value exceeding 14 billion yuan [2] - The district's approach includes a "one enterprise, one policy" strategy, providing integrated services for factory renovation, resource expansion, and project completion [2] Group 2: Economic Impact - The introduction of new automotive parts companies has led to the creation of approximately 6,500 jobs, contributing to local employment [2] - The district achieved a 9.8% growth rate in industrial output value for the first 11 months of 2025, indicating a positive economic trend [2] Group 3: Strategic Location and Industry Growth - Hechuan District is strategically located within a 50-kilometer radius of major automotive manufacturers like Changan and Seres, providing a competitive advantage for parts suppliers [1] - The district is part of Chongqing's broader initiative to develop a trillion-yuan intelligent connected new energy vehicle industry cluster, positioning it for future growth [1]
江苏邳州:“链”上开花 “质”上结果
Yang Zi Wan Bao Wang· 2025-12-24 06:48
Group 1 - The core focus of Chenlou Town in Pizhou City is to leverage its geographical advantages to attract high-quality projects in the fields of panel furniture and equipment manufacturing, aiming for both quantitative growth and qualitative improvement in industrial development [1] - The introduction of the high-end home furnishing project by Xuzhou Oubais New Materials Technology Co., Ltd. has led to the completion of two factory buildings and the trial production of the first production line, with plans for a total of six production lines and an expected monthly capacity of 5,000 to 6,000 square meters upon full production [2] - The Century Zhuomei New Materials Equipment Manufacturing Project has revitalized idle factory spaces, introducing three new steel structure production lines, with trial production starting in mid-October and an expected monthly capacity of over 2,000 tons by December [4] Group 2 - Xuzhou Zelan New Materials Co., Ltd. focuses on the production of acupuncture needle bodies and medical minimally invasive surgical wires, with 70% of its products exported to Japan, South Korea, and Southeast Asia, and plans to increase monthly capacity to 100 tons [6] - Chenlou Town has successfully signed seven projects this year, including one project over 100 million and six projects over 20 million, with five projects already in production and two more progressing [6] - The town aims to attract smart home, home accessory, and home design companies to form a complete chain of research, production, and sales, facilitating the transition from traditional home furnishing to smart home solutions [6]
(乡村行·看振兴)延链补链 创新赋能:浙江天台传统茶产业开“新芽”
Zhong Guo Xin Wen Wang· 2025-09-22 10:36
Core Insights - The traditional tea industry in Tiantai County, Zhejiang, is experiencing innovation and growth through extended production cycles and improved processing efficiency, leading to new market opportunities [1][2]. Industry Overview - Tiantai County has a forest coverage rate of 70% and suitable climate conditions for tea cultivation, with a history of tea planting dating back to the Three Kingdoms period [1]. - The county currently has 100,000 acres of high-standard tea gardens and over 30,000 tea farmers, producing two national geographical indication products: Yunwu tea and Huang tea [1]. Production and Processing - The tea processing period has been extended from March to October due to the expansion of summer and autumn tea processing, significantly increasing the total production value [2]. - Tiantai Donghong Tea Industry Development Co., Ltd. reports daily purchases of over 1,000 pounds of summer and autumn tea leaves, resulting in more than 200 pounds of finished tea [1][2]. Innovation and Product Development - Zhejiang Minglong Tea Industry Co., Ltd. is introducing creative products that cater to younger consumers, such as tea tablets that do not require brewing [2][4]. - The company has established a "Quality Tea System" to ensure product quality, with plans to increase the area of tea gardens from 400 acres to approximately 1,000 acres by the end of the year [4]. Market Trends - There is a noticeable trend of younger consumers driving tea consumption, prompting companies to adapt their products to meet these preferences [4].
专家把脉榆林煤化工转型方向
Zhong Guo Hua Gong Bao· 2025-09-17 02:27
Core Viewpoint - The article emphasizes the need for Yulin to leverage its unique resource advantages to achieve multi-energy integration and extend the industrial chain, particularly in the fine chemical industry, to build a distinctive energy strategic system [2][3]. Industry Development - Yulin is recognized as a national-level energy and chemical base, being a significant production hub for methanol, coal-to-olefins, and polyvinyl chloride, with leading production capacities [2]. - The region has established a modern coal chemical industry system comprising four trillion-level and eight hundred-billion-level projects, supported by fine chemical initiatives [2]. Resource Utilization - Yulin possesses a comprehensive resource base, including coal, oil, gas, and salt, which should be utilized to promote the coupling of coal chemical and traditional petrochemical industries, as well as the integration of renewable and fossil energy [3]. - The collaboration between Dalian Institute of Chemical Physics and China Shenhua Coal to Oil Chemical Co. has led to the development of a new technology for producing 1,2-dichloroethane from ethylene glycol and methane chlorides, addressing high energy consumption and emissions issues associated with traditional methods [3]. Environmental Impact - The introduction of green hydrogen in coal-to-olefins processes can replace traditional water-gas shift reactions, reducing CO2 emissions by 70% [4]. - The oxygen produced from water electrolysis can be utilized in coal gasification processes, contributing to a zero-carbon or even negative carbon footprint for coal chemical production [4]. Innovation and Collaboration - The establishment of a deep integration platform for production, education, research, and application in fine chemicals is recommended to focus on high-end fine chemical products and functional materials [4].
